In an interview with CNBC earlier today, Disney CEO Bob Chapek confirmed that Walt Disney World remains capped at 25% capacity as a result of the social distancing and the ongoing COVID-19 pandemic.
Despite Florida entering “phase two” of their reopening plan last month, face masks and limited capacity are still in place at Walt Disney World and will continue to be until CDC guidelines change.
